Taking cover from what?

I've seen lots of ammo go up in a fire. It just pops. There might be a slight shrapnel danger if you're VERY close to it...like within inches. In which case you have far greater things to worry about. It doesn't send the projectile at x thousand feet per second because it's not contained. It's no big deal and there's no reason to freak at the sound of the pops...which don't even sound like gunfire.

There are far more dangerous things in your home than ammo...like gas cans, aerosol cans, certain chemicals which can be poisonous, etc... I think the firefighters were being a little melodramatic.
